WebThe distance from the Hole-in-the-Wall to the summit of Helvellyn is a distance of 2km with a total ascent of 260m. Once off the end of the rigde you find yourself in a slight dip faced with a final challenge. The encline in front (60m or so) is a steep mix of brocken rock, pleasent grooves and grass ledges.
